                                  Do they still blackout games? That is the only thing that has stopped me from getting MLBTV... I recall a ton of gams being blacked out a few years ago.
                                  Comment
                                  • InTheDrink
                                    SBR Posting Legend
                                    • 11-23-09
                                    • 23983

                                    #18
                                    Originally posted by Maleku
                                    Do they still blackout games? That is the only thing that has stopped me from getting MLBTV... I recall a ton of gams being blacked out a few years ago.
                                    yeah they do and it depends on where you live

                                    i live in sc so i only miss the braves games...no biggie since im not a fan and theyre on tv every game anyway

                                    for someone that lives in ny/nj area i think has nym, nyy, phil and possibly bos games blacked out....that sucks
